Appeal launched to catch thief who stole handbag from parked car in Waterford

Gardaí appeal for information which saw the thief carry out the crime in a 'relatively short space of time'

Gardaí have launched an appeal to catch a thief who stole a handbag from a parked car within 20 minutes of being there in Co Waterford.

On Saturday afternoon of June 15, a 201 WX grey insignia car was broken into and a black leather bag was stolen while the car was parked at Mahon Bridge car park.

The passenger side window of the vehicle was smashed to gain entry.

This occurred during a relatively short space of time, from 4.15pm to when the injured party returned to the car at 4.35pm. 

If you were in the area and have any information that may assist the investigation please contact garda Claire Walsh at Kilmacthomas garda station on (051) 291 124.
